Construction Management in Kentucky

Construction Management Schools in Kentucky

111 Construction Management students earned their degrees in the state in 2022-2023.

Gender Distribution

In Kentucky, a construction management major is more popular with men than with women.

Racial Distribution

The racial distribution of construction management majors in Kentucky is as follows:

  • Asian: 1.8%
  • Black or African American: 2.7%
  • Hispanic or Latino: 6.3%
  • White: 82.9%
  • Non-Resident Alien: 0.9%
  • Other Races: 5.4%

Jobs for Construction Management Grads in Kentucky

There are 2,030 people in the state and 278,460 people in the nation working in construction management jobs.

Wages for Construction Management Jobs in Kentucky

A typical salary for a construction management grad in the state is $89,990, compared to a typical salary of $103,110 nationwide.
